How Often Should You Change Your Oil?

One of the most common questions we get at Mango Automotive is "How often should I change my oil?" While the traditional recommendation was every 3,000 miles, advances in automotive technology mean that many vehicles can go 5,000 to 7,500 miles between oil changes. Some highly engineered engines even reach intervals of 10,000 miles. However, factors such as driving conditions, frequency, and vehicle type can influence this. We advise checking your owner’s manual or consulting with our experts in either New Mexico or Arizona to get a personalized recommendation.

Choosing the Right Oil for Your Vehicle

Selecting the right type of oil is essential for optimal performance. At Mango Automotive, we help customers make informed choices based on their vehicle specifications and driving habits. Synthetic oils are popular for their superior performance and longer lifespan, while conventional oils are budget-friendly and suitable for older cars. It's also important to consider the oil's viscosity, which is indicated by the numbers found on the oil label. Signs Your Car Needs an Oil Change

Understanding the signs that indicate it's time for an oil change can prevent unnecessary damage to your engine. Be on the lookout for increased engine noise, oil smell inside the car, or smoke from the exhaust. A noticeable dip in fuel efficiency or the appearance of the oil change light on your dashboard are also tell-tale signs. Modern vehicles have become far more complex than the cars of previous generations. The systems governing engine performance, transmission behavior, braking, and emissions are no longer purely mechanical. They are managed by onboard computers that record data continuously, flag irregularities in real time, and store fault information long before a warning light ever reaches the dashboard. When something goes wrong, that recorded data becomes the most direct path to an accurate repair.
